Today’s speaker was Executive Director of the Greater Burlington YMCA, Kyle Dodson.  Kyle began his career on Wall Street, but found that he wanted to pursue positions that were better fits for his personal beliefs and sense of serving the community.  Kyle’s search eventually brought him to his current position which he describes as his dream job. Kyle told us that the YMCA has touched the lives of 1 in 3 people in our country and that it has been serving our community for over 150 years. Kyle further explained that the YMCA is more than just a place to swim and exercise.  It is an organization that runs overnight camps for children and provides a variety of health and wellness services. To better meet the needs of our community, the YMCA is proposing the construction of a new, 60,000 square foot facility on College Street in Burlington.  The estimated construction cost is twenty-two million dollars and Kyle was pleased to report that his organization is inching closer to its goal of raising the money necessary for this project.  The completion date for this undertaking is tentatively set for some time in 2019.  For more information about the YMCA of Greater Burlington, please visit its website at: https://www.gbymca.org/
